Commit History

Autor SHA1 Mensaxe Data
  Mark Rutland 9837559d8e atomics/treewide: Make unconditional inc/dec ops optional %!s(int64=7) %!d(string=hai) anos
  Mark Rutland 18cc1814d4 atomics/treewide: Make test ops optional %!s(int64=7) %!d(string=hai) anos
  Mark Rutland eccc2da8c0 atomics/treewide: Make atomic_fetch_add_unless() optional %!s(int64=7) %!d(string=hai) anos
  Mark Rutland bfc18e389c atomics/treewide: Rename __atomic_add_unless() => atomic_fetch_add_unless() %!s(int64=7) %!d(string=hai) anos
  Will Deacon a70cee9737 locking/atomics/h8300: Don't include <linux/kernel.h> in <asm/atomic.h> %!s(int64=7) %!d(string=hai) anos
  Greg Kroah-Hartman b24413180f License cleanup: add SPDX GPL-2.0 license identifier to files with no license %!s(int64=8) %!d(string=hai) anos
  Peter Zijlstra b53d6bedbe locking/atomic: Remove linux/atomic.h:atomic_fetch_or() %!s(int64=9) %!d(string=hai) anos
  Peter Zijlstra 0c074cbc33 locking/atomic, arch/h8300: Implement atomic_fetch_{add,sub,and,or,xor}() %!s(int64=9) %!d(string=hai) anos
  Peter Zijlstra 62e8a3258b atomic, arch: Audit atomic_{read,set}() %!s(int64=10) %!d(string=hai) anos
  Peter Zijlstra de9e432cb5 atomic: Collapse all atomic_{set,clear}_mask definitions %!s(int64=10) %!d(string=hai) anos
  Peter Zijlstra e6942b7de2 atomic: Provide atomic_{or,xor,and} %!s(int64=11) %!d(string=hai) anos
  Peter Zijlstra 73ada3700b h8300: Provide atomic_{or,xor,and} %!s(int64=10) %!d(string=hai) anos
  Yoshinori Sato d2a5f4999f h8300: Assembly headers %!s(int64=10) %!d(string=hai) anos
  Guenter Roeck 4b08478422 Drop support for Renesas H8/300 (h8300) architecture %!s(int64=12) %!d(string=hai) anos
  David Howells a5401ee3da Disintegrate asm/system.h for H8300 %!s(int64=13) %!d(string=hai) anos
  Arun Sharma 7847777a45 atomic: cleanup asm-generic atomic*.h inclusion %!s(int64=14) %!d(string=hai) anos
  Arun Sharma f24219b4e9 atomic: move atomic_add_unless to generic code %!s(int64=14) %!d(string=hai) anos
  Arun Sharma 60063497a9 atomic: use <linux/atomic.h> %!s(int64=14) %!d(string=hai) anos
  David Howells 3ab61eb9fd h8300: IRQ flags should be stored in an unsigned long %!s(int64=15) %!d(string=hai) anos
  Anton Blanchard f3d46f9d31 atomic_t: Cast to volatile when accessing atomic variables %!s(int64=15) %!d(string=hai) anos
  Arnd Bergmann 72099ed271 asm-generic: rename atomic.h to atomic-long.h %!s(int64=16) %!d(string=hai) anos
  Matthew Wilcox ea43546750 atomic_t: unify all arch definitions %!s(int64=16) %!d(string=hai) anos
  Linus Torvalds 758db3f211 [h8300] move include/asm-h8300 to arch/h8300/include/asm %!s(int64=17) %!d(string=hai) anos